Re: Stars $27 Turbo, TT first hand
[ QUOTE ]
[ QUOTE ] Totally irrelevant...if hero is playing this its for set only whether he flops overs or not...its quite an easy hand to play, just assume your beaten PF and goto the felt with a set only... [/ QUOTE ] How is it irrevelant? If you call and the flop comes 9 6 2 rainbow you have a hell of a choice to make. [/ QUOTE ] After a raise and a RR I am only getting involved PF hoping to stack a QQ+ postflop. If you feel you would have a heck of choice to make on the flop then you ABSOLUTELY must fold in this, and all like circumstances in your pf game because you have no postflop discipline. Yeah, of course you may be looking at 88 and AK, but then you are looking to check down and not put any more money in. IOW, First, you are only calling this PF when you know you are certain to be closing the action and; Second, and this is the important part, you want one of these PF raisers to have a monster because that's the whole point of playing TT here for set value...if they have 88 and AK and you hit your set youre not getting paid off so in a nutshell, you are HOPING they have the goods...otherwise your implied odds suck. |
